wuli55
wuli55
  • 发布:2021-07-23 10:15
  • 更新:2023-06-13 09:31
  • 阅读:794

【报Bug】uniapp安卓热更新偶尔出现第一次重启样式错乱,第二次重启正常。

分类:uni-app

产品分类: uniapp/App

PC开发环境操作系统: Mac

PC开发环境操作系统版本号: mac big 11.4

HBuilderX类型: 正式

HBuilderX版本号: 3.1.22

手机系统: Android

手机系统版本号: Android 11

手机厂商: 华为

手机机型: nova5

页面类型: vue

打包方式: 云端

项目创建方式: HBuilderX

App下载地址或H5⽹址: https://appgallery.huawei.com/#/app/C104454489

操作步骤:
uni.downloadFile({    
        url: url,    
        success: (downloadResult) => {  
            if (downloadResult.statusCode === 200) {    
                plus.runtime.install(downloadResult.tempFilePath, {    
                    force: true    
                }, () => {  
                       plus.runtime.restart();  
                }, (e) => {    

                });    
            }    
        }    
    });  

预期结果:

热更新之后,第一次重启正常显示

实际结果:

热更新之后,第一次偶尔会出现样式错乱!

bug描述:

最近好几款uniapp打包的应用,在热更新的时候,热更新时直接 plus.runtime.restart(); 偶尔会出现首页样式错乱的问题,(不是每次都出现,好像是编译失败造成的,用自定义基座调试时,Hbuilderx会出现红字提示),杀掉进程,重启之后更新正常,好几个应用都是这样,以前版本Hbuilderx热更新没遇到过。可能是bug。```javascript

2021-07-23 10:15 负责人:无 分享
已邀请:
俊达

俊达

这个问题解决了吗?

愿随风丶飘雪

愿随风丶飘雪 - 勿在浮沙筑高台

https://ask.dcloud.net.cn/article/39887
看这个文章

要回复问题请先登录注册